site stats

C string edit distance

WebThe edit distance = the number of edit operations used to transform the source string x [0.. (n-1)] into the target string y [0.. (m-1)] Examples: Edit distance from: man ⇒ moon 012 … WebDec 21, 2013 · template T min(T a, T b, T c) { return a < b ? std::min(a, c) : std::min(b, c); } It now works on all types supporting operator<. size_t. I think int is more …

c++ - Damerau–Levenshtein distance (Edit Distance with …

WebAug 19, 2024 · Yes, normalizing the edit distance is one way to put the differences between strings on a single scale from "identical" to "nothing in common". A few things to … WebThe simple edit distance algorithm would normally be run on sequences of at most a few thousand bases. The edit distance gives an indication of how `close' two strings are. … flannel farm characters https://tlrpromotions.com

algorithm - Normalizing the edit distance - Stack Overflow

Webint editDistance(string s1, string s2) { if(s1.size()==0 s2.size()==0) { if(s1.size()>s2.size()) return s1.size()-s2.size(); return s2.size()-s1.size(); } if(s1[0]==s2[0]) return editDistance(s1.substr(1),s2.substr(1)); //INSERT S1 [0] IN S2 [0] int x=editDistance(s1.substr(1),s2); //DELETE S2 [0] FROM S2 int … WebGiven two strings s and t. Return the minimum number of operations required to convert s to t. The possible operations are permitted: Insert a character at any position of the string. Remove any character from the string. Replace WebEdit Distance - LeetCode 72. Edit Distance Hard 12.2K 141 Companies Given two strings word1 and word2, return the minimum number of operations required to convert word1 to word2. You have the following three operations permitted on a word: Insert a character Delete a character Replace a character Example 1: flannel fall outfits tumblr

Check if edit distance between two strings is one

Category:c++ - Edit Distance Between Two Strings - Code Review Stack Exchange

Tags:C string edit distance

C string edit distance

c++ - Edit Distance Between Two Strings - Code Review Stack Exchange

WebApr 10, 2024 · Edit Distance DP-5. Given two strings str1 and str2 and below operations that can be performed on str1. Find minimum number of edits (operations) required to convert ‘str1’ into ‘str2’. All of the above … WebIn information theory, linguistics, and computer science, the Levenshtein distance is a string metric for measuring the difference between two sequences. Informally, the Levenshtein distance between two words is …

C string edit distance

Did you know?

WebNov 24, 2024 · Edit Distance In the edit distance problem, we have to find the minimum number of operations required to convert one string to another. It is a very famous interview problem asked many times in coding interviews as well as in coding rounds. In this article, we provide a c++ solution with an explanation of the problem. http://www.cs.emory.edu/~cheung/Courses/253/Syllabus/DynProg/edit-distance.html

WebDec 21, 2013 · “Bug”: the edit distance generally defines the cost for a substitution as 1 (since Levenshtein defined three equivalent edit operations), not 2 which you used in your code; Algorithmic: Your code needs O ( n * m) space. WebGitiles. Code Review Sign In. asterix-gerrit.ics.uci.edu / asterixdb / 2c5e06a81d86c4299c680a2f5c0af391c9c8c28f / . / asterix-app / src / test / resources / runtimets ...

WebNov 24, 2024 · Edit Distance Problem Description We are given two strings A and B. We have to perform minimum number of operations on A to convert it to string B. The … WebMar 24,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ebThe edit-distance is the score of the best possible alignment between the two genetic sequences over all possible alignments. In this example, the second alignment is in fact optimal, so the edit-distance between the two strings is 7. Computing the edit-distance is a nontrivial computational problem because we must find the best alignment among ...

flannel fashionWebThe Hamming Distance measures the minimum number of substitutions required to change one string into the other.The Hamming distance between two strings of equal length is the number of positions at which … flannel fashion 2012WebLevenshtein distance (or edit distance) between two strings is the number of deletions, insertions, or substitutions required to transform source string into target string.For example, if the source string is "book" and the target string is "back," to transform "book" to "back," you will need to change first "o" to "a," second "o" to "c," without additional … flannel fashion 2020WebString distance metrics: Levenshtein •Given strings s and t –Distance is shortest sequence of edit commands that transform s to t, (or equivalently s to t). –Simple set of operations: … can scarabs flyWebEdit Distance - Given two strings word1 and word2, return the minimum number of operations required to convert word1 to word2. * Insert a character * Delete a character * … can scanpan be washed in dishwasherWebApr 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. can scar cream help wrinklesWebAug 20, 2024 · Yes, normalizing the edit distance is one way to put the differences between strings on a single scale from "identical" to "nothing in common". A few things to consider: Whether or not the normalized distance is a better measure of similarity between strings depends on the application. can scansnap send directly to network folder